    I just had this problem with an older file created in Flash. If you go to file > settings ActionScript... Animate will open the Advanced ActionScript 3.0 settings dialog box. Below the initial settings, you will see 3 tabs: Source path, library path and Config constants. Click the library path. He'll show CFCS and ANE files or folders. Select each line, and click the sign - off. When I published again, I don't have the error.

  • My Readyboost does not work. When I click on dedicate to Readyboost, it gives me an error: failed to create the cache.

    ReadyBoost - Cache problem!

    My Readyboost does not work.  When I click on dedicate to Readyboost, it gives me an error: failed to create the cache.  The process cannot access the file because it is being used by another process.  Help!

    Hello

    Did you change your computer?

    (a) click on the 'Start' button, then click on 'computer '.

    (b) right click on the USB drive or flash memory card that uses Windows Ready Boost, then click 'properties '.

    (c) click on the tab "Ready Boost" in the 'Properties' window to the memory card or the USB drive.

    (d) select the title radio button "do not use this device ' then click on 'OK '. This step should remove automatically the Ready Boost cache on the device. If you are unable to use the full capacity of the device, proceed to the next step.

    (e) double-click the memory card or the USB drive.

    (f) right click on the file 'ReadyBoost.sfcache' and then click 'remove '.

    (g) click 'Yes' to remove the ReadyBoost cache.

    Reconnect the device ready boost which allows the service to boost loan which will create the new cache.
